Story

The game offers a single player campaign and obviously multiplayer. The campaign can be done on your own with 3 other friends, or randoms. For a campaign it doesn't offer a lot in terms of story but there are elements there. The missions are against bots and are simply the same games you'll play in instant action or multiplayer. Tokens are awarded throughout the campaign and are very useful on the more tricky stages, and insane difficulty level.

Multiplayer

So the core of UT is multiplayer, I have ventured into this little as I love to muller bots. The game, as I said above, is lag free and spans across many different gametypes. The classics are there like CTF, Deathmatch, Team Deathmatch and Vehicle CTF. Dual gametype also makes an appearance alongside Warfare(Conquest). These gametypes offer different types of play which keep the majority interested. I would've liked to have seen an Assault gameplay type, similar to that in UT2K4. With the Xbox 360 comes 5 new exclusive maps, 2 game models and split-screen mode. The game also comes with all previously released DLC.

The Bad

Unreal Tournament is also know for its extensive modifications however, due to some dispute, mods have not made it into the 360 version. This is a huge let down to the game however highly appreciated mods on other platforms have been said to be included for 360 as DLC.

Controls

The game mechanics are similar to the previous titles; there are 9 weapons and an array of different vehicles ranging from tanks, to planes to War of the World like tripods. Each vehicle handles differently but they all handle well with hardly any niggles. The on foot controls work well too. There are two different methods of switching through weapons; a circle system, similar to Mass Effect's weapon / biotics selection. Alongside this there is a standard scroll system however the player can only scroll through one direction, not a huge problem as clicking in LS will select the most powerful weapon which is what is mainly used anyway.
